Can you tell me how I do this in Latex.

suppose I have this in the begining of me .tex file

\newtheorem{theorem}{Theorem}

If I write
\begin{theorem}
\end{theorem}

then it will print 

Theorem 1.

If I write it again, it will print

Theorem 2.

How do I avoid printing ``1." in the first example and ``2." in the second example.
I mean I want to avoid printing the number after Theorem.
